Go to the documentation of this file.00001 REAL FUNCTION genunf(low,high)
00002
00003
00004
00005
00006
00007
00008
00009
00010
00011
00012
00013
00014
00015
00016
00017
00018
00019
00020
00021
00022
00023
00024
00025
00026 REAL high,low
00027
00028
00029 REAL ranf
00030 EXTERNAL ranf
00031
00032
00033 IF (.NOT. (low.GT.high)) GO TO 10
00034 WRITE (*,*) 'LOW > HIGH in GENUNF: LOW ',low,' HIGH: ',high
00035 WRITE (*,*) 'Abort'
00036 CALL XSTOPX ('LOW > High in GENUNF - Abort')
00037
00038 10 genunf = low + (high-low)*ranf()
00039
00040 RETURN
00041
00042 END